Only about 7 of us and as I was the last in about 3 years ago I fear the worst .
Just because you were last in doesn’t mean you’ll be first out. They’ll use the opportunity to bin an incompetent driver they’ve been wanting to get shut off for ages or may ask those nearing retirement if they want to take voluntary redundancy.
I think Co Op Andover are still hungry for drivers. There has been some in house training in GXO with class 2 to class 1 if that appealed but may be limited certain locations. No nights out mind.
